How we wipe it

We use KillDisk professional erasure software — DoD 5220.22-M standard. Every wipe generates a timestamped record with the device serial number, wipe method, and date completed. That's what goes on your Certificate of Data Destruction.

iPads and iPhones are handled via Apple's own factory reset — the correct and complete method for iOS devices. No third-party tool is needed or available for iOS.

Just recycling — no sensitive data?

If your device has already been factory reset, or you're recycling something with no personal data on it (a printer, a monitor, accessories), you don't need our service. Use one of these free options:

  • Best BuyAccepts most electronics for free recycling at any store. No purchase required.
  • StaplesFree electronics recycling drop-off, up to 7 items per day.
  • Manufacturer programsApple, Dell, HP, and Lenovo all have mail-in recycling. Check their websites.
  • Done With ItTERRA's mail-in program covers Pennsylvania. Ships to a certified R2 recycler.

Our paid service is for devices with sensitive data where you want proof it was destroyed. If that's not you, the free options above are the right call.
